Associate Empowerment

True Homes empowers every associate to support their local community through monetary donations to charitable organizations

of their choosing. True Foundation amplifies their impact by matching every gift four times over, up to $1,000 annually.


During 2023, 165 local charities were supported by True Homes associates who gave $35,000 in donations. This was matched with $135,000 by the True Homes Foundation.

Doorway to Prosperity

Doorway to Prosperity focuses on supporting upward mobility of local, community serving heroes including: teachers, police officers, healthcare workers, firefighters, and social workers.


This program provides affordable homes to households in the 60% to 80% AMI range. Each home is sold to a local community hero with a forgivable second mortgage representing 10% of the purchase price.

The True Homes Foundation Scholarship

The True Homes Foundation Scholarship exists to advance opportunities specifically for minorities and/or women in the residential construction and land development industry. The scholarship will be available for rising juniors (or rising seniors with a fifth year) pursuing a degree in Construction Management. The scholarship is directed at students and programs with an emphasis on residential construction.


Women/minority construction management students were awarded scholarships totaling $100,000.

Builders Bridge

Builders Bridge is a nonprofit that exists because a nationwide labor shortage created an opportunity to invest in workforce development through developing and training the next generation of skilled workers. Builders Bridge partners with excellent industry leading trade companies and local community partners to educate, recruit, train and develop young men and women 17+ to step into lucrative, rewarding careers in the residential skilled trades.

True Homes US Day

US Day is an opportunity for our company to give back to the

local community we are a part of by serving and doing volunteer

work. We empower all our associates to participate.


Just a few of the service opportunities True Homes Associates

participated in:


  • Food for Families: sorted and packed bags of food used for Elementary kids without food stability over the weekend.
  • Union County and Mecklenburg County Crisis Assistance Ministry: 2,400 hygiene kits packed and provided food for food bank.
  • Community Shelter of Union County: served over 400 lunches.
  • Freedom Alliance: furnished home for a veteran family.
